Transaction 74cac657070bf7e4fd777995bb956271dca765c79fa1adb8a30c8addd23cf9b2

1 Input
2 Outputs
  • 74cac657070bf7e4fd777995bb956271dca765c79fa1adb8a30c8addd23cf9b2:0
  • value  104640000
    address  382HTEUqVBpSFXaSWfQkQvzFWM5VE56pRv
  • 74cac657070bf7e4fd777995bb956271dca765c79fa1adb8a30c8addd23cf9b2:1
  • value  2627266205
    address  3EktQWQPApNqFAAQMCZfndnCvQbeE4eZ4L